Exercise Specialist identifies risk factors and designs specialized strength and conditioning programs for patients. Teaches patients proper exercise techniques. Being an Exercise Specialist educates patient and family members on proper techniques for transitioning from a hospital-based fitness program to a safe and effective home exercise program. Typically requires a bachelor's degree in exercise science. Additionally, Exercise Specialist typically reports to a supervisor or manager. The Exercise Specialist occasionally directed in several aspects of the work. Gaining exposure to some of the complex tasks within the job function. To be an Exercise Specialist typically requires 2 -4 years of related experience. (Copyright 2024 Salary.com)

In this role you will be responsible for the performance and supervision of cardiac stress testing. Duties include assessment of patients, preparation for electrocardiogram, auscultation of heart sounds, and monitoring patients throughout stress test procedures to ensure diagnostic quality and patient safety. Guidelines and protocols follow ACSM and CentraCare Heart & Vascular Center standards. Patients of all ages served.
